Rahul Gandhi condoles death of former Union Minister LP Shahi
Share:

 

New Delhi [India], June 9 (NT): Congress President Rahul Gandhi on Saturday offered his condolences on the death of former union minister and party veteran Laliteshwar Prasad Shahi.

Taking to his official Twitter handle the congress scion Rahul said, "The loss of Shri L P Shahi, freedom fighter, former Union Minister & CWC Member will be felt by all of us in the Congress Party. My thoughts and prayers are with his family in their time of grief. May his soul rest in peace," he tweeted.

Earlier in the day, the 98-year-old Shahi died at Delhi's All India Institutes of Medical Sciences (AIIMS) after a prolonged disease.

It is noted that in 1980, Shahi was elected as a Member of the Legislative Assembly after winning over Jai Narain Prasad Nishad of the Janata Party. In 1984, he had become Member of Parliament from Muzaffarpur. He also served as the education and culture minister.

The Congress President also condoled the death of former Goa party chief, Shantaram Naik on microblogging website and tweeted, "I'm sorry to hear about the passing away of Shri Shantaram Naik, former Goa Congress Chief, MP and senior Congress leader, who played an important role in the battle for Goa's statehood. My condolences to his family in their time of grief. May his soul rest in peace”.

The 72-year-old passed away after suffering a heart attack earlier in the day at a hospital in Margao, Goa Pradesh Mahila Congress President Pratima Coutinho told ANI.
